General: Enduro One: Wipperfürth completes the 2018 racing calendar

27 October 2017 by Andrew Waldera

MTB cycling / everyone: The Enduro One racing series will include six events in the 2018 season. Five events have already been set, and now series promoter Baboons has also announced the sixth venue. Wipperfürth will be there again next season, where the final was held in 2017.

So now it is complete, the complete schedule of the Enduro One racing series 2018. Winterberg in Sauerland marks the start of the season. As part of the Dirtmasters Festival, the riders can be sure of a large crowd of spectators. A month later, the Enduro riders will compete in the Hessian part of the Spessart Nature Park in Biebergemünd/Roßbach. Wildschönau in Tirol, the third venue of the Enduro One racing series 2018, is taking part for the fourth time. Wipperfürth marks the fourth tour stop that is still open. The final venue of the Enduro One 2017 comes next year with a new start-finish area. Of course, the ox head should not be missing from the Enduro One racing calendar. Here, too, there are changes compared to 2017: After this year's "soft version", next year should be crisper again. The trails in Aschau at the foot of the Kampenwand mark the finale of the 2018 season.



The series starting places have already been allocated well before the start of the 2018 season. At the moment only e-bikers and Wild Childs can register. Due to the high demand, those responsible have set up a waiting list. If places become free, the lot decides. Regardless of the registration, the later nomination for the events remains.

Enduro One: 2018 race calendar

  • 12./13. May 2018: Winterberg
  • 09/10 June 2018: Roßbach/ Biebergemünd
  • 07/08 July 2018: Wildschönau/Tyrol
  • 04/05 August 2018: Wipperfurth
  • 01/02 September 2018: Ochsenkopf/ Fleckl
  • 15th/16th September 2018: Aschau i.Ch

Website

www.enduro-one.com
